| For the week of August 10th through August 16th, the all-volunteer Yardley Makefield Fire Company responded to 9 calls.
August 10 --- Dispatched for two calls. The first call was for a truck fire on I-95, in the area of the Scudders Falls Bridge. The second call was dispatched for an activated fire alarm at an office building in the Lower Makefield Corporate Center, on Township Line Road.
August 11 --- Dispatched for two calls. The first call was for an activated fire alarm at a home on Black Rock Road, in the River Glen development. The second call was for an activated fire alarm at a home on River Road, near Fenwood Place.
August 12 --- Dispatched for an activated fire alarm at Makefield Elementary School, on Makefield Road.
August 14 --- Dispatched for three calls. The first call was for a mutual aid assist to Newtown (Station 45), for Engine 80 to respond for an activated fire alarm at a home on Chilton Road. The second call was dispatched for an auto extrication just outside the Yardley Corners development, at the intersection of Oxford Valley Road and Mount Pleasant Drive. The third call was dispatched minutes later for a mutual aid assist to Upper Makefield (Station 71), for a marine rescue on the Delaware River, in the area of General Washington Memorial Drive.
August 15 --- Dispatched for an activated carbon monoxide alarm at a home on Sherwood Drive, in the Wynnewood development.
Year to date, the all-volunteer Yardley Makefield Fire Company has responded to 386 calls. For more information about the fire company, please go to http://www.yardleymakefieldfire.com/
